Old Westbury - 3, Farmingdale State - 1


Old Westbury, N.Y. - After the game went into halftime tied 1-1, Old Westbury used two second half goals to earn the 3-1 Skyline Conference victory on Tuesday afternoon. The Farmingdale State men's soccer team dropped to an even 7-7 overall and 6-3 in the conference after the loss.

The Panthers (9-4-4, 6-2-1) opened the scoring in the 35th minute on an unassisted goal from freshman forward Chris Agbodoh (Far Rockaway, N.Y.).

FSC's Kyle Gully (North Babylon, N.Y.) even the score at 1-1 with only 10 seconds remaining in the first half as he netted the rebound off a shot by Tobi Ojuade (Rockville Centre, N.Y.).

Old Westbury regained the lead, 2-1, 9:05 after the break on a goal from freshman midfielder Fabrizio Chamorro (Huntington Station, N.Y.). In the 75th minute of action, Agbodoh tallied his second score and the final of the game to cap off the 3-1 victory for the Panthers.

Sophomore goalkeeper Lucas Mallia (Greenlawn, N.Y.) recorded seven saves for the Rams, while sophomore Mike Warren (East Meadow, N.Y.) stopped five shots for OW.

Farmingdale State next will host Mount Saint Vincent on Saturday, October 22nd at 11:30 a.m.
